03:026:033 And I will scatter you among the heathen, and will draw out a
sword after you: and your land shall be desolate, and your cities waste.
03:026:034 Then shall the land enjoy her sabbaths, as long as it lieth
desolate, and ye be in your enemies' land; even then shall the land
rest, and enjoy her sabbaths.
03:026:035 As long as it lieth desolate it shall rest; because it did
not rest in your sabbaths, when ye dwelt upon it.
03:026:036 And upon them that are left alive of you I will send a
faintness into their hearts in the lands of their enemies; and the sound
of a shaken leaf shall chase them; and they shall flee, as fleeing from
a sword; and they shall fall when none pursueth.
03:026:037 And they shall fall one upon another, as it were before a
sword, when none pursueth: and ye shall have no power to stand before
your enemies.
03:026:038 And ye shall perish among the heathen, and the land of your
enemies shall eat you up.
03:026:039 And they that are left of you shall pine away in their
iniquity in your enemies' lands; and also in the iniquities of their
fathers shall they pine away with them.
03:026:040 If they shall confess their iniquity, and the iniquity of
their fathers, with their trespass which they trespassed against me, and
that also they have walked contrary unto me;
03:026:041 And that I also have walked contrary unto them, and have
brought them into the land of their enemies; if then their uncircumcised
hearts be humbled, and they then accept of the punishment of their
iniquity:
03:026:042 Then will I remember my covenant with Jacob, and also my
covenant with Isaac, and also my covenant with Abraham will I remember;
and I will remember the land.
03:026:043 The land also shall be left of them, and shall enjoy her
sabbaths, while she lieth desolate without them: and they shall accept
of the punishment of their iniquity: because, even because they despised
my judgments, and because their soul abhorred my statutes.
03:026:044 And yet for all that, when they be in the land of their
enemies, I will not cast them away, neither will I abhor them, to
destroy them utterly, and to break my covenant with them: for I am the
LORD their God.
03:026:045 But I will for their sakes remember the covenant of their
ancestors, whom I brought forth out of the land of Egypt in the sight of
the heathen, that I might be their God: I am the LORD.
03:026:046 These are the statutes and judgments and laws, which the LORD
made between him and the children of Israel in mount Sinai by the hand
of Moses.
